How do wealth managers differ from financial planners?

Wealth managers and financial planners represent subsets of financial advising. They differ by the financial advice they give, the type of products they offer, and the type of clients they serve.

What is wealth management?

Wealth management combines other financial services to address the needs of their clients. The type of services they offer generally include comprehensive investment and wealth management with financial advice, risk management, tax guidance, and estate planning. Wealth managers typically aim their services at high-net-worth individuals and families, who are looking to preserve or grow their assets.

What is financial planning?

On the other hand, individuals at all income levels can benefit from financial planning. Financial planners will go through their processes to evaluate your current financial situation and goals, along with exploring opportunities to improve it. Financial planners generally assist clients with lifestyle planning, helping you with prioritising your long-term financial goals which includes financial advice, savings, investments, and retirement planning. Financial planners help define goals and objectives, while creating strategies to accomplish these goals.

Where to get advice

Financial advisers come in all shapes and sizes, so how do you choose who can best assist you? Some advisers specialise in specific products such as insurance, mortgages, or different investments types. Other types of financial advisers can take a more comprehensive look at your finances to help shape up a plan with you. One important thing before sticking with an adviser that is suitable for you, is to check whether they are a registered, authorised, or simply selling one company’s products.
